  • From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ia:

    Little Caesar & the Romans were an American musical group from Los Angeles active briefly in the 1960s.

    The group began recording in 1959 as The Cubans, but changed their name to The Upfronts after the political crisis in Cuba. They had three hits: the first and biggest was the nostalgic tune "Those Oldies but Goodies (Remind Me of You)", a #9 Pop and #28 R&B hit in 1961.
